Federal Transit Administration Program of Projects for Federal Fiscal Year 2023-24
overview
Overview
The Orange County Transportation Authority annually prepares a program of projects to secure Federal Transit Administration formula grants for transit capital projects, capitalized cost of contracting, and preventive maintenance. The federal fiscal year 2023-24 program, including amendments to prior programs, is presented for Board of Directors' review and approval.

Recommendation(s)
A. Approve the federal fiscal year 2023-24 Federal Transit Administration Section 5307 Urbanized Area Formula, Section 5310 Enhanced Mobility of Seniors and Individuals with Disabilities, Section 5337 State of Good Repair, and Section 5339 Bus and Bus Facilities Program of Projects, including federal and local funds, and the use of match credit for projects included in this report.

B. Approve changes to funding for Preventive Maintenance and Capital Cost of Contracting in prior federal fiscal years for Federal Transit Administration, Section 5307 Urbanized Area Formula Program of Projects, including federal and local funds, and the use of match credit for projects to comply with guidelines for use of the funding.

C. Approve the five-year programming plan for Federal Transit Administration Section 5307 Urbanized Area Formula, Federal Transit Administration Section 5310 Enhanced Mobility of Seniors and Individuals with Disabilities, Federal Transit Administration Section 5337 State of Good Repair, and Federal Transit Administration Section 5339 Bus and Bus Facilities.

D. Authorize staff to adjust individual project funding consistent with final apportionments and eligibility determinations through the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act, and direct staff to include updated numbers in grant and programming status reports.
